Position Purpose:
To provide direct clinical and consultation services, documentation thereof, and participate in facility and program requirements and responsibilities as assigned. ​Someone in this position should ideally have prior experience as a supported education or supported employment specialist or as a vocational specialist. He or she needs a recovery orientation and will focus on assisting participants to achieve recovery goals related to education and employment, using the IPS (Individual Placement and Support) model as much as possible. The SEE position involves a majority of work outside the office, including doing job finding, job development, school finding, school opportunity development, and in vivo training in interviewing skills. In addition, the SEE provides follow up supports to individuals who have attained a job or who are enrolled in school. Because of the nature of this job, SEE specialists need to work directly in the community with employers and potential employers and educational personnel and spend the majority of their time out of the office. They also need to take clients into the community for activities related to work opportunities or school opportunities. They should not expect to do their job from behind a desk.
